๐ Next Permutation โ Master This Tricky DSA Interview Problem in Python!
In this video, we solve the Next Permutation problem โ a popular medium-to-hard level DSA question frequently asked in interviews at Google, Amazon, Microsoft, and other top tech companies.
Weโll walk you through: โ
The full intuition behind the algorithm
โ
Step-by-step logic to find the next lexicographical permutation
โ
Clean and efficient Python code
โ
How to handle edge cases like the last permutation
โ
Tips to avoid common mistakes in interviews
This is a must-know problem for serious candidates preparing for FAANG interviews or competitive coding rounds.
๐จโ๐ป What You'll Learn:
Reversal technique + two-pointer strategy
Full dry-run explanation
Code walkthrough in Python
๐ฏ Problem Tags: Arrays, Permutations, Two-Pointer, Greedy
๐ง Difficulty: Medium
๐ป Language: Python
๐ Seen On: Leetcode, GFG, FAANG Coding Interviews
๐
New Python DSA videos every week!
๐ Like if this helped your prep
๐ฌ Drop your doubts and approaches in the comments
๐ Subscribe for clean, concise, and interview-ready DSA tutorials!
#NextPermutation #DSA #Python #Leetcode #CodingInterview #ArrayProblems #GreedyAlgorithm #InterviewPrep #FAANGPrep #PythonDSA
ใณใกใณใ